Process Problem Picker

  1. High effluent TSSCheck clarifier(Blanket/weirs)
  2. Low DOIncrease aeration(Verify blowers)
  3. High SVICheck bulking(Settleability)
  4. Dark old sludgeIncrease wasting(Lower MCRT)
  5. Pin flocReduce wasting(Raise MCRT)
  6. Ammonia breakthroughCheck DO/SRT(Nitrifiers)
  7. Rising sludgeRemove blanket(Denitrification)
  8. Brown foamCheck age(Old sludge)

Common Traps

Pass vs certification

State certifies Exam alone does not

Air vs mixing

Air adds oxygen Mixing suspends solids

RAS vs WAS

RAS returns biomass WAS removes biomass

Dose vs residual

Dose is applied Residual remains after

Old vs young sludge

Old: dark foam Young: pin floc

Grab vs composite

Grab is moment Composite blends time

Permit vs process

NPDES sets limits Operations meet limits

pH vs alkalinity

pH is intensity Alkalinity buffers change
